Posted on 3/4/20 at 7:46 pm to TigerBait413
Assuming you'll be downtown BR for the concert, Tin Roof will be the closest to you. Decent beer and plenty of outdoor seating if the weather is nice.
Gilla puts out great beer but is just a building in a strip mall so not much for an experience for your guests. They usually only have a couple of their own on tap but keep a steady flow of local new release taps that you can't find in many places. If your visit is more about the beer than going to a cool place then this is where you want to go.
Rally Cap is starting to get their footing and been focusing on hazy IPAs lately. They have a pretty cool building that's baseball themed with lots of TVs.
